Comprehending Mobility Scooters
Mobility scooters are electric devices developed to offer individuals with minimal mobility the freedom to move around individually. Unlike wheelchairs, scooters are built with a larger chassis and function handlebars for steering, using a more stable and user-friendly experience for users.
Kinds Of Mobility Scooters
Before diving into budget friendly alternatives, it's necessary to comprehend the different kinds of mobility scooters.
Three-Wheel Scooters:
- Generally more maneuverable and easier to browse in tight spaces.
- Ideal for indoor use.
Four-Wheel Scooters:
- Offer greater stability and support.
- Suitable for outdoor usage and rough terrains.
Portable or Folding Scooters:
- Designed for ease of transportation, these scooters can be disassembled or folded.
- Suitable for people who differ their travel areas.
Durable Scooters:
- Built for users who weigh more and need a scooter with greater weight capability and sturdiness.
Aspects to Consider When Buying Cheap Mobility Scooters
Purchasing a mobility scooter includes different considerations to make sure that the selected model satisfies the user's needs. Here's a checklist to direct purchasers:
Weight Capacity: Ensure the scooter can support the user's weight without jeopardizing efficiency.
Battery Life: Consider how far you plan to travel. Search for scooters with longer battery life for prolonged outings.
Comfort Features: Adjustable seats, large legroom, and helpful backs are important for a pleasurable experience.
Speed and Range: Different designs provide different speeds and take a trip ranges. Evaluate individual requirements to choose accordingly.
Warranty and After-Sales Service: Choose brand names that provide an excellent warranty and support service.

Where to Find Cheap Mobility Scooters
Several retail channels provide budget friendly mobility scooters. Here are some choices:
Online Marketplaces: Websites like Amazon and eBay typically have marked down designs and user evaluations to guide buyers.
Local Medical Supply Stores: These stores frequently feature seasonal sales or clearance items.
Maker Websites: Purchasing directly from producers can sometimes yield better deals or warranty agreements.
Second-Hand Markets: Check classified advertisements, thrift stores, or online platforms like Facebook Marketplace for gently used designs.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Are cheap mobility scooters reliable?
Yes, numerous affordable designs are built with important safety features and designed to last. It's important to select scooters from reputable makers.
2. Can I use a mobility scooter on public transportation?
Many public transports permit mobility scooters, but it's recommended to talk to private transportation suppliers relating to size limitations and policies.
3. How do I keep my mobility scooter?
Routinely check tire pressure, keep the battery charged, and tidy the scooter after usage. Speak with the owner's handbook for particular maintenance standards.
4. Do I require a license to run a mobility scooter?
Typically, no special license is required for operating mobility scooters as they are categorized as mobility gadgets, not vehicles.
5. Can mobility scooters be used inside?
Yes, many models, particularly three-wheel scooters, are developed for indoor usage due to their compact size and ease of maneuverability.
